Florida Sues Target, Claiming DEI Initiatives ‘Misled, Defrauded Investors’

The State Board of Administration of Florida sued Target on Feb. 20, accusing the retail giant of knowingly misleading and defrauding investors by promoting diversity, equity, and inclusion (DEI) initiatives that prompted customer backlash and hurt sales.
Florida’s new Attorney General James Uthmeier filed the lawsuit in the U.S. District Court for the Middle District of Florida on behalf of the board, which oversees public pension funds that own Target stock.
Target faced widespread backlash in 2023 over its decision to release LGBT-themed merchandise for children during Pride Month. Among the items for sale nationwide were clothing for newborns and books explaining how to use pronouns….
